General
A three-component solventless system, specially designed for PEK etc. substrate coatings.
We recommend the following formula:
Siemtcoat® SF501-Base Polymer
Siemtcoat® 8982-Crosslinker
Siemtcoat® 5000-Catalyst
Application
Siemtcoat® SF501 is specially designed for PEK etc. substrate coatings. The dosage of each component should be adjusted based on specific process conditions and application requirements. After thoroughly mixing the components, apply the coating to the substrate surface for curing to achieve the target release profile.

Properties
| Appearance | Clear Liquid |
| Silicone Active Ingredient(%) | 100 |
| Typical Viscosity(mm 2/s ,25℃) | 350 |
| Density (g/cm3) | 0.97 |

Bath life
The bath life of all Siemtcoat systems depends on formulation, equipment, mixing process, temperature, and environment. Siemtcoat® SF501 only does not alter its original bath life, typically lasting about 5 hours at 40℃.
Release force
Release force performance depends on multiple factors.
We measure release force using different substrates and adhesives to define its characteristics. While the standard release force measure could use standard tape to measure.
Typical release force performance:
Tesa Tape 7475 (23℃): 10 to 20 g/25mm (0.3 m/min peeling speed)
Curing
The curing results of the Siemtcoat system depend primarily on the formulation, substrate quality, curing temperature, and oven efficiency. We obtained the following results:
| Temperature | Substrate | Curing time |
| 120℃ | Glassine | <14 s |
| PEK | <12 s |
(Curing time is defined as the minimum curing duration without any smear, rub-off, or migration of the release coating layer.)

Shelf-life
Siemtcoat® SF501 should be stored in a closed container at -20°C to +30°C temperature.
Siemtcoat standard shelf-life is 24 months.
